Orcas Island Historical Museum

Housed in a series of six original homesteader cabins dating from the 1880s, this island museum relates the pioneer and local history of Orcas and the San Juan Islands. Besides the usual collection of household goods, tools, weapons and photographs, there's a history of the lime-kiln industry and a focus on Orcas' first residents, the North Straits Salish.
